Position Summary:
The Account Manager assists our Senior Account Executive(s) in all sales and marketing efforts necessary to secure new and repeat business. This position requires a fast learner who can be actively involved in all facets of the sales process. Working closely with the Account Executive and our clients, the Account Manager will deliver new business quotes and RFPs, while also managing internal and external administrative needs. This position provides an excellent opportunity to learn and effectively support a successful sales team.
Responsibilities:
- Assist the Senior Account Executive in achieving the sales and profit goals established by Senior Management by routinely assisting in sales and marketing efforts.
- Provide a high level of customer service that ensures client satisfaction.
- Follow all Sales and Operations Department processes and procedures.
- Effectively work and communicate with internal departments.
- Work closely to support the Senior Account Executive in setting prices, developing promotions, offering discounts, and tailoring products and services to unique markets, in order to increase sales.
- Protect company assets by ensuring the accurate and secure operation of company equipment, invoices, and work orders, and the responsible and prudent handling of credit sales.
- Constantly strive to increase product knowledge by reading trade publications and vendor supplied materials, attending sales training provided by vendor representatives, etc.
- Fulfill other duties and projects that may be assigned from time to time by the Sales Leadership.
